FIDE Arbiters’ Seminar in Doha, Qatar (November 2019) – Report

doha november2019 pic01From 6th to 9th November 2019, a FIDE Arbiters’ Seminar was organized in Doha, Qatar, by the Qatar Chess Association, under the auspices of FIDE.
The Lecturer was IA Pahlevanzadeh, Mehrdad (IRI), FIDE Lecturer and the Assistant Lecturer was IA Ibrahim, Yousef Khalil (QAT).
The language of the Seminar was English with translation into Arabic.
Twenty (20) arbiters from eight federations (IND, PHI, SYR, EGY, DOM, KEN, FID and QAT) participated in the Seminar and nineteen (19) of them participated in the examination test, held after the end of the lectures.

The following succeeded in the test and they will be awarded the title of the FIDE Arbiter and norms for the title of the FIDE Arbiter, after the approval of the next FIDE Congress:
